Undecember Optimized Graphics, Performance and Color Guide
Da ICEBREAKER
I made some improvements to the graphics:

Better cpu load which brings a fps boost. Better shadow distance, resolution and shadow fading removed. Improved grass shadows in detail, which are quite pixelated by default. This was particularly noticeable in snowy areas, it now looks much better. Improved grass distance. Pop up details, fixed corpses. Better and optimized Lod distance of buildings and other details. Optimized lighting for better performance. Volumetric fog reduced, visually more realistic and fps boost. Improved colors, fade removed. Post process effects like motion blur, grain, chromatic aberration and depth of field disabled. Optimized screen space reflections. Better and optimized TAA (anti aliasing). Optimized ambient occlusion for better performance. Added anisotropic filtering 16x for sharper textures at distance. Add sharp Filter. Ui scale set to 75%. If you don't set the desired fps lock, the game locks the fps to 60. I've fixed this now. Fixes some micro stutters that can occur when the unreal engine locks the fps. Disable ingame vsnc. FOV Fix added. Water and Tesslation optimized. I also noticed (mysterious man) that the hair often looks pixelated. This is now fixed. Faster Texture streaming added. Fix flickering Shadows (Snow).

Go to the following folder:

C:/Users/Name/appdata/local/RzGame/Saved/Config/WindowsNoEditor
Open the engine.ini.

If you don't see the AppData folder, you have to activate show all hidden files and folders in windows via advanced folder options.

Leave a space and copy it under the script below.

Add the following:

For your desired hz/fps simply change the following value:
FixedFrameRate=70, 120, 144, 165. Set here the HZ from your Monitor.
Disables the fps lock ingame.
This is specifically for gsync and freesync monitors above 60Hz.

If you play with vsync and 60 Hz delete this entry:
[/script/engine.engine]
bUseFixedFrameRate=True
FixedFrameRate=144

BigHeadDjango 19 ago 2023, ore 13:51 
Also using bUseFixedFrameRate=True adds slow motion to the game anytime FPS dips below FixedFrameRate value. The game maintains the fps by going into slow motion lol
BigHeadDjango 19 ago 2023, ore 13:50 
Consider setting r.Color.Mid=0.5

By setting it lower you're changing the color grading thus changing the look of the environment, most noticeable in the ice cave maps. IMO this amounts to a change in artistic vision the devs had for the game.

With a value if 0.35 the floor in caves looks like rock while with 0.5 it looks like frozen water or ice frozen over rock, huge difference.
